Understanding the Educational Landscape of Rocky Mount, NC
Rocky Mount, NC boasts a rich tapestry of educational institutions, catering to students of all ages and backgrounds. Understanding the nuances of this landscape is crucial for making informed decisions. This section will explore the key players:
1. Public Schools in Rocky Mount: The Nash-Rocky Mount Public School System is a significant provider of education in the area. Researching individual schools within this system – considering factors like student-teacher ratios, specialized programs (like gifted and talented programs or vocational training), and school performance metrics – is paramount. Websites like the North Carolina Department of Public Instruction offer valuable data on school performance and demographics. Understanding a school's academic rigor, extracurricular activities, and overall school culture is vital in choosing the right fit for your child. Looking beyond standardized test scores, and engaging with parent reviews and community feedback, will paint a more holistic picture of the school’s environment.
2. Private Schools in Rocky Mount: Rocky Mount also has several private schools offering distinct educational philosophies and approaches. These schools often have smaller class sizes, specialized curriculums, and a unique learning environment. Investigating their individual missions, tuition fees, admissions processes, and available programs is necessary. Visiting the schools, attending open houses, and speaking with current parents will give you invaluable firsthand insights into the school’s culture and educational approach.
3. Charter Schools: Exploring charter school options in and around Rocky Mount is another avenue to consider. Charter schools offer innovative educational approaches and often have a specific focus or niche. Again, thorough research into their curriculum, student demographics, and overall reputation is crucial.
4. Homeschooling Resources in Rocky Mount: For parents considering homeschooling, Rocky Mount offers various resources and support groups. Connecting with local homeschooling communities provides access to valuable information, curriculum recommendations, and social networks for both parents and children. The North Carolina Department of Public Instruction’s website is also an excellent resource for understanding the legal requirements and guidelines for homeschooling in the state.
Finding the Right Teacher for Your Child in Rocky Mount, NC
Once you've narrowed down your school choices, the search for the right teacher begins. This process involves actively engaging with the school community and using available resources:
1. Teacher Profiles and School Websites: Many schools provide online teacher profiles, outlining their educational background, teaching philosophy, and areas of expertise. Review these profiles carefully, paying attention to aspects that align with your child's learning style and needs.
2. Parent-Teacher Communication: Open communication with teachers is vital. Attend parent-teacher meetings, utilize email or phone calls to stay updated on your child's progress, and don't hesitate to voice your concerns or questions.
3. Online Reviews and School Ratings: While not the sole determinant, online reviews and school ratings can offer valuable insights into the overall teaching quality and school environment. However, treat online reviews critically, considering the range of opinions and potential biases.
4. Networking and Recommendations: Tap into your social network; ask other parents in Rocky Mount for recommendations and insights into their experiences with specific teachers and schools.
Finding Teaching Opportunities in Rocky Mount, NC
For prospective teachers, Rocky Mount offers various opportunities:
1. Nash-Rocky Mount Public Schools Recruitment: The Nash-Rocky Mount Public Schools website typically posts open positions and provides information on the application process.
2. Private School Job Boards: Private schools often advertise open positions on their websites or through specialized job boards for educators.
3. Online Job Boards: General online job boards like Indeed, LinkedIn, and others often feature teaching positions in Rocky Mount and the surrounding areas.
4. Networking Events: Attending education-related networking events and career fairs can connect you with potential employers and provide valuable insights into the local job market.
